Output 59381f08e21c2b138db94e6942c708d545de2379309c07f19d2ed5d002806eee:5

value
3072996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3e2b3aa374d8f736726c9fe723494905addac3 OP_EQUAL
address
3Jm4kz3nzeM1jELi8ubeFkdrdTiUDBXETi
transaction
59381f08e21c2b138db94e6942c708d545de2379309c07f19d2ed5d002806eee
spent
true